Hadoop Big Data Services for Real-Time Analytics and Decision-Making
Hadoop Big Data Services enable real-time analytics and decision-making by processing large datasets efficiently, improving insights and business performance.

In today’s digital era, businesses are increasingly reliant on data to drive their strategies. Big Data and real-time analytics are at the forefront of transforming decision-making processes. As organizations generate vast amounts of data every day, traditional data management systems struggle to keep up. This is where Hadoop Big Data Services come into play. Hadoop enables organizations to store and process massive amounts of data, offering real-time insights that support timely and accurate decision-making.
What is Hadoop Big Data?
Hadoop is an open-source framework designed to store, process, and analyze large datasets in a distributed computing environment. It is based on a cluster of machines that work together to handle vast amounts of structured and unstructured data. Hadoop Big Data enables organizations to process petabytes of data efficiently, and its scalability allows businesses to grow their data infrastructure as needed.
Hadoop’s ecosystem includes several core components, such as:
-
Hadoop Distributed File System (HDFS): A scalable storage system designed to handle large data sets.
-
MapReduce: A programming model for processing large data sets in parallel.
-
YARN (Yet Another Resource Negotiator): A resource management layer for Hadoop clusters.
-
Hive and Pig: Tools for querying and processing large datasets in Hadoop.
Importance of Real-Time Analytics in Business
Real-time analytics involves the ability to process data as it is generated and deliver insights immediately. For businesses, real-time analytics means they can act on information as it becomes available, enabling quicker and more informed decision-making. The ability to gain insights from data in real-time has significant implications for industries such as:
-
E-commerce: Personalizing product recommendations and promotions based on real-time customer behavior.
-
Financial Services: Detecting fraudulent transactions as they happen to prevent losses.
-
Healthcare: Monitoring patient data in real time to identify potential health risks and respond promptly.
-
Manufacturing: Monitoring equipment and production lines to predict maintenance needs and avoid downtime.
Without real-time analytics, organizations risk making decisions based on outdated information, which can lead to missed opportunities or costly mistakes.
How Hadoop Big Data Services Enable Real-Time Analytics
1. Scalable Data Storage
Hadoop’s HDFS provides scalable storage for vast amounts of data. It breaks large data sets into smaller blocks and stores them across multiple nodes in a cluster. This distributed architecture ensures that data storage is both reliable and scalable. As a result, organizations can store structured, semi-structured, and unstructured data such as social media posts, transaction records, and sensor data—all of which are crucial for real-time analytics.
Example: A retail business can store data from customer transactions, website activity, and inventory in HDFS. This allows the business to quickly retrieve and analyze data as it is generated, enabling more timely and targeted marketing decisions.
2. Efficient Data Processing with MapReduce
MapReduce is Hadoop’s programming model for parallel processing. It divides a task into smaller chunks that can be processed in parallel across multiple nodes in a cluster. This enables Hadoop to process large datasets more efficiently and quickly.
In real-time analytics, MapReduce allows businesses to perform complex calculations on data as it is ingested. The results of these calculations can be used for immediate decision-making, such as predicting customer behavior or detecting anomalies in real-time.
Example: A financial institution can use MapReduce to analyze transaction data as it flows through the system, enabling them to detect fraudulent activities in real time.
3. Real-Time Stream Processing with Apache Kafka
While Hadoop is known for batch processing, the integration of Hadoop with stream processing technologies like Apache Kafka allows businesses to process and analyze data in real time. Kafka is a distributed event streaming platform that enables the ingestion and processing of real-time data streams. When combined with Hadoop, it allows businesses to process high-velocity data, making it suitable for applications like fraud detection, personalized recommendations, and live data feeds.
Example: An e-commerce platform can use Kafka to stream user activity (clicks, searches, and purchases) in real time and use Hadoop-based tools to analyze the data and adjust recommendations instantly.
4. Data Integration with Apache Nifi
Apache Nifi, a data integration tool, enables the movement and transformation of data between various systems. By integrating Apache Nifi with Hadoop, businesses can ingest, process, and analyze data from multiple sources in real time. Whether the data comes from IoT devices, web applications, or other business systems, Nifi makes it easy to ingest and process in Hadoop clusters, ensuring timely and accurate insights.
Example: A smart city can use Nifi to collect data from traffic sensors, weather stations, and social media feeds in real time. Hadoop then processes this data to monitor traffic patterns and predict congestion.
5. AI and Machine Learning for Predictive Analytics
Hadoop Big Data Services are increasingly being integrated with AI and machine learning frameworks to enable predictive analytics. By processing large datasets quickly and efficiently, Hadoop supports AI models that can predict future outcomes based on current data. Machine learning models trained on historical data can identify patterns and make predictions, such as forecasting sales, predicting equipment failures, or recommending products.
Example: A manufacturing company can use AI and machine learning models built on Hadoop to predict when machines will require maintenance, reducing the risk of unplanned downtime and improving operational efficiency.
6. Business Intelligence with Apache Hive and Apache Pig
Apache Hive and Apache Pig are two popular tools in the Hadoop ecosystem that enable businesses to query and analyze data. Apache Hive is a data warehouse infrastructure built on Hadoop that provides SQL-like querying capabilities, while Apache Pig allows for more complex data transformations through its scripting language. These tools make it easier for data analysts to extract insights from Hadoop without having to write complex code.
By integrating real-time data with these tools, businesses can generate insights on-demand, enabling quick responses to changing market conditions.
Example: A logistics company can use Hive to query shipment data and analyze delivery patterns, providing real-time updates on the status of deliveries, potential delays, and route optimization.
Benefits of Hadoop Big Data for Real-Time Decision-Making
1. Improved Decision-Making Speed
Hadoop Big Data Services process vast amounts of data quickly and efficiently, enabling businesses to make decisions faster. Real-time analytics ensures that decisions are based on the latest available data, reducing the time between data collection and action.
Example: A financial firm can instantly detect market changes and adjust trading strategies in real time, gaining a competitive edge over rivals that rely on delayed insights.
2. Cost Efficiency
Hadoop's distributed architecture allows businesses to store and process data across commodity hardware, which significantly reduces infrastructure costs compared to traditional data warehousing solutions. Additionally, Hadoop scales easily, so organizations only need to invest in additional resources as their data needs grow.
Example: A startup with limited resources can use Hadoop to analyze large datasets at a low cost, without the need for expensive hardware or proprietary software.
3. Handling Large Volumes of Data
The volume of data generated by businesses today is growing exponentially. Hadoop is designed to handle vast quantities of data, making it ideal for organizations that deal with large datasets on a daily basis. It enables companies to process structured and unstructured data, including text, images, and video, which are often needed for real-time analytics.
Example: A media company can use Hadoop to analyze the millions of social media posts and user comments generated daily, gaining insights into consumer sentiment in real time.
4. Enhanced Customer Experience
Hadoop Big Data enables businesses to better understand their customers by processing large datasets in real time. With accurate, up-to-date information, organizations can personalize their services, offer targeted promotions, and improve customer engagement.
Example: An online retailer can use Hadoop to analyze browsing and purchasing behavior in real time, delivering personalized product recommendations to customers as they shop.
5. Increased Operational Efficiency
Real-time analytics powered by Hadoop helps businesses optimize their operations by providing immediate insights into potential issues and inefficiencies. By acting on these insights in real time, organizations can improve productivity, reduce waste, and prevent downtime.
Example: A manufacturing plant can monitor machine performance in real time, allowing for proactive maintenance and reducing costly equipment failures.
Explore more : IoT (Internet Of Things) Security: 10 Tips to Secure the Internet of Things
Hadoop Big Data Services in Industry Use Cases
1. Healthcare
In healthcare, real-time data analysis is critical for patient care and operational efficiency. Hadoop Big Data Services can analyze patient records, medical images, and sensor data in real time to provide doctors with up-to-date information on patient conditions. This leads to quicker diagnoses and more personalized treatment plans.
Example: A hospital can use Hadoop to monitor patient vitals in real time, alerting doctors to any sudden changes in condition and enabling faster intervention.
2. Retail
Retailers use Hadoop to process large volumes of customer data and gain insights into purchasing behavior. Real-time analytics enable retailers to adjust their marketing strategies, offer personalized discounts, and manage inventory based on current demand trends.
Example: A retail chain can analyze real-time sales data to adjust stock levels across different locations and offer personalized deals to customers during peak shopping periods.
3. Finance
Hadoop Big Data helps financial institutions manage and analyze transaction data in real time, identifying patterns that could indicate fraud or financial risk. Real-time analytics also enables stock trading firms to react quickly to market changes, improving profitability and reducing risks.
Example: A bank can analyze customer transactions in real time to identify fraudulent activities and prevent unauthorized transactions before they cause significant damage.
Conclusion
Hadoop Big Data Services play a pivotal role in enabling real-time analytics and decision-making. With its scalable storage, powerful data processing tools, and integration with machine learning, Hadoop helps businesses process vast amounts of data and gain insights as they happen. This capability provides companies with a competitive advantage, allowing them to make faster, more informed decisions, improve customer experiences, and increase operational efficiency.
What's Your Reaction?






